At the beginning of July, Latymer Consort and Strings travelled to Tuscany to spend five days performing in concerts in the area.
19 students from Years 10 to 13 had the opportunity to perform concerts in beautiful churches in Siena and Florence as well as singing Mass in the Basilica in Montecatini.
In addition to exploring these beautiful cities, they also went on trips to Lucca and a day out to the beach at Viareggio. “We enjoyed lots of great singing and playing and the chance to indulge in a lot of ice cream and pizza and it was a perfect way to say goodbye to the Year 13s who were leaving, having given so much to the Music Dept during their time at Latymer!” says Mr Geoghegan who led the trip.
Our thanks to Mr Geoghegan and the Music Department for organising this incredible experience for our students and to our Laymerians for being such fantastic ambassadors for the School.
